Bio
2024
Played in 22 games and made 17 starts, logging 1438 minutes … Started the last 11 games of the season … Helped UCLA’s defense record a nation-leading 16 shutouts and 0.41 goals against average … Her first collegiate goal was the game-winner against Minnesota … Assisted on the game-winner against Penn State in the Big Ten quarterfinals.
U.S. National Team
Played with the U.S. U-19s at the L’Albir U-19 Women’s International Tournament in February 2025 … Invited to the U.S. U-17 National Team training camp in June 2023.
High School/Club
Played two years at Ponderosa HS, scoring 42 goals with 18 assists … Two-time league and team MVP … Played club soccer for San Juan Soccer Club … Named the 2023 ECNL NorCal U17 Conference Player of the Year and to the ECNL NorCal all-conference first team … Won the 2022 Gothia Cup championship with the NorCal PDP team … Member of WPSL team California Storm from 2022-25, winning the 2022 WPSL National Championship and the 2024 Division title … Named WPSL NorCal Defensive Player of the Year in 2025.
Personal
Full name is Paloma Mardaux Daubert … Born in Detroit, Mich. … Parents are Janeline and Patrick Daubert … Has an older sister, Avery … Enrolled at UCLA in Winter 2024 … Decided to attend UCLA because of athletics and academics … Describes her greatest athletic thrill as playing in and winning the Gothia Cup … Athletes she admires include Thiago Alcantara, Trent Alexander-Arnold, David Beckham, Andrés Iniesta and Xavi … Hobbies include drawing, shopping, eating and playing with her pets … Major is psychology … Career objective is going to medical school or playing/coaching professional soccer.
